【问题标题】:End Video Youtube at special time in android在android中的特殊时间结束视频Youtube
【发布时间】:2018-08-12 15:39:42
【问题描述】:

我已经使用 YouTubePlayerView 在 Android 手机上加载了一个视频。现在我想在currentTime 结束视频。我打电话给youTubePlayer.getCurrentTimeMillis(),但它不起作用。

我也想播放没有广告的视频。怎么做?请帮帮我。

这里是文档:https://developers.google.com/youtube/android/player/reference/com/google/android/youtube/player/YouTubePlayer.PlaybackEventListener

【问题讨论】:

  • 目前网络版播放器没有显示广告,如果您有兴趣,请查看我建立的这个库。 github.com/PierfrancescoSoffritti/Android-YouTube-Player这是播放没有广告的视频的唯一方法。如果 YouTube 更新其网络播放器,将来可能会发生变化。

标签: android youtube-api


【解决方案1】:

您可能想查看此thread。它建议使用abstract void release() 方法停止任何加载或视频播放并释放此YouTubePlayer 使用的任何系统资源。补充参考:How to provide start and end parameters for a youtube video in youtube Android player?

关于播放无广告视频,请查看此链接Embed YouTube Video with No Ads

Whether ads are shown on a video is up to the content owner of that video. It's not something that the embedder can control.

如果您已获得视频内容所有者的许可,可以在自己的帐户中上传副本,然后确保您的帐户设置为关闭获利功能,那么这将阻止广告在播放期间展示。当然,您可以与原始视频的所有者一起制定安排/许可。

希望这会有所帮助!

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2012-06-02
    • 1970-01-01
    • 2018-07-30
    • 2013-08-24
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多